Jet Fuel Starter made by Garrett

Model and type
JFS 100-13. Turboshaft, ( free turbine), The gas generator incorporates a 1-stage centrifugal compressor, annular combustor,1-stage axial flow turbine. The power turbine incorporates an axial flow turbine wheel assembly, a planetary reduction gear system an over running clutch system.

Compressor
Air inlet in front of unit. Single stage radial outflow, Single-entry impeller mounted on main shaft supported in 2 ball bearings. air mass flow 1.6 Ib/sec/72,500 rpm.

Combustor
Annular fuel manifold assembly, and five simplex fuel nozzles.

Turbine (Gas generator)
Hollow nozzle vanes.1-stage axial flow turbine. Maximum temperature 1850 F (1000)C.

Turbine (power)
Axial flow free turbine wheel attached to main gear train pinion and reduction gear.



Exhaust
Fixed area single outlet, exhausted downward.

Power take-off
Reduction gearbox at rear of unit. Output shaft 3,000 rpm.

Fuel system
Allied-signal-integral fuel system. pump, governor, internal relief valve, and flow control.
